Informality, Labour Mobility and Precariousness: Supplementing the State for the Invisible and the Vulnerable - International Political Economy Series 2022 edition
Informality, Labour Mobility and Precariousness: Supplementing the State for the Invisible and the Vulnerable - International Political Economy Series
From the erosion of state legitimacy in Lebanon to the use of smartphones in Kyrgyzstan, from a Polish suburb to the music scene in Azerbaijan, this volume attempts to explain why, in a variety of world regions, a substantial number of people tend to ignore or act against state rules.
